Concrete foundation sealing services involve applying specialized coatings or sealants to the exterior or interior surfaces of a building’s foundation. This process is designed to create a protective barrier that helps prevent water infiltration, moisture intrusion, and the development of cracks or other structural issues. Professionals typically assess the condition of the existing foundation before selecting the appropriate sealing materials and techniques. The goal is to enhance the durability of the foundation and reduce the risk of water-related damage that can compromise the stability of a property over time.
Sealing foundations addresses common problems such as basement or crawl space flooding, mold growth, and deterioration caused by moisture exposure. Water seepage through unsealed or damaged foundations can lead to significant structural concerns, including cracking, shifting, or settling of the building. By creating a moisture-resistant barrier, foundation sealing services help mitigate these issues, potentially extending the lifespan of the property and reducing the need for costly repairs in the future. Proper sealing can also improve indoor air quality by limiting mold and mildew growth caused by excess moisture.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Foundation Sealing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Paw Paw,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material and Surface Preparation - The cost for preparing a concrete foundation for sealing typically ranges from $200 to $600, depending on the size and condition of the surface. This includes cleaning, crack repair, and surface smoothing to ensure proper sealing adhesion.
Sealant Application - Applying a high-quality sealant usually costs between $1.50 and $3.50 per square foot. For an average residential foundation in Paw Paw, MI, this might total around $300 to $1,000 based on area size.
Additional Repairs or Treatments - Extra services such as crack filling or waterproofing can add $100 to $500 to the overall cost. These treatments help extend the lifespan and effectiveness of the foundation seal.
Service Fees and Labor - Labor charges for sealing services typically range from $50 to $100 per hour, with total costs depending on the project's complexity and size. Local pros can provide detailed estimates after assessing the foundation.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ete foundation sealing? Concrete foundation sealing involves applying protective coatings or membranes to prevent water infiltration and reduce damage caused by moisture exposure.
Why should I consider sealing my foundation? Sealing can help prevent cracks, water seepage, and structural deterioration, potentially extending the lifespan of a foundation.
How often should foundation sealing be performed? The frequency depends on the condition of the existing sealant and environmental factors, but typically every few years is recommended.
What types of sealing materials are used for foundations? Common materials include asphalt-based sealants, silicone, polyurethane, and epoxy coatings tailored to specific needs.
